package org.apache.juneau.svl.vars;
import org.apache.juneau.svl.*;
/**
* Environment variable variable resolver.
*
* <p>
* The format for this var is <js>"$E{envVar[,defaultValue]}"</js>.
*
* <h5 class='section'>Example:</h5>
* <p class='bcode w800'>
* <jc>// Create a variable resolver that resolves environment variables (e.g. "$E{PATH}")</jc>
* VarResolver r = VarResolver.<jsm>create</jsm>().vars(EnvVariablesVar.<jk>class</jk>).build();
*
* <jc>// Use it!</jc>
* System.<jsf>out</jsf>.println(r.resolve(<js>"Environment variable PATH is set to $E{PATH}"</js>));
* </p>
*
* <p>
* Since this is a {@link SimpleVar}, any variables contained in the result will be recursively resolved.
* <br>Likewise, if the arguments contain any variables, those will be resolved before they are passed to this var.
*
* <ul class='seealso'>
* <li class='link'>{@doc juneau-svl.SvlVariables}
* </ul>
*/
public class EnvVariablesVar extends DefaultingVar {
/** The name of this variable. */
public static final String NAME = "E";
/**
* Constructor.
*/
public EnvVariablesVar() {
super(NAME);
}
@Override /* Var */
public String resolve(VarResolverSession session, String varVal) {
// Note that lookup is case-insensitive on windows.
return System.getenv(varVal);
}
}
